NOVI SAD - Serbian President Aleksandar Vucic announced on Thursday Japan's Nidec Corp would open a factory in Novi Sad in May.
Vucic was speaking to reporters after the opening of a Continental Automotive Serbia factory at Kac, near Novi Sad.
He said rising manufacturing costs in Europe and worldwide disrupted some investment-related plans but that it was substantial to raise Serbia's growth and boost its economy.
Both the FED and the European Central Bank are raising key policy rates, which will slow growth, but Serbia must fight against that, he said.
"Our key policy rates are high, too, but while lowering inflation, we must go for forced growth and invest even beyond our means to bolster our economy by boosting growth," Vucic noted.
If Europe is to register growth of up to 1 pct over the next several years, it is substantial to take Serbia's growth rate to over 2.5 pct, he said.
"That will dramatically reduce the gap between us and the countries that are ahead of us," Vucic said.
He also said he would propose doubling government subsidies for investors in regions south of the Danube and Sava rivers.
